Florida International University

If you talk about some of the very best biomedical engineering schools in Florida, you will definitely like what Collect of Engineering and Computing at Florida International University has to offer. Located at the Engineering Center, it’s a 250,000 square feet building and is not far from the University Park Campus. They have excellent teaching laboratories, research centers, study areas, faculty offices, research laboratories, and computing facilities.

It is one of top engineering schools in South Florida and offers a full range of accredited engineering master’s, bachelors and doctoral degree programs. They offer degrees in a variety of disciplines, including civil, electrical, environmental, computer, ad biomedical engineering – you can also choose the college to complete your degree in construction management, materials engineering, and computing and information sciences.

It is also one of the top engineering schools in Florida because of its research facilities. Generally, external funding touches $20 million mark, allowing students to get ample research facilities to learn different concepts related to their field of studies. Along with the availability of research facilities, there is another thing you will notice in this particular Florida engineering school – the diversity. The school produces the highest numbers of Hispanic and African-American engineers with doctoral degrees.

Frost School of Music

The University Of Miami Frost School Of Music is probably one of the best audio engineering schools in Florida. They offer the Music engineering Technology program that sets standards so high that any other engineering school Florida cannot touch.

The school is serving students since 1975, and giving them a chance to complete their degree in the Music Engineering Technology, which is a four-year program. It is worth mentioning that you will be able to learn the art and science of music in a professional level music school setting, which is hard to find in most schools. At this college for engineering in Florida, you will be able to understand the concepts related to mixing, recording, and signal processing while going for traditional music studies in history, performance, and theory.

One can also opt for a two-year Master of Science degree – you can choose it if your undergraduate degree is in computer science or electrical engineering. These students will get a chance to study the hardware design of different audio systems and software – you will also need to complete a thesis project where you will have to conduct your own research.

Another thing that attracts many students to this particular school is the fact that it serves as home to many beautiful recital and concert halls – there are also several practice and rehearsal rooms, highly advanced recording labs and studios, an excellent music library and a technology center.

The College of Engineering at the University of Miami

Those who are interested in mechanical engineering can always go for the College of Engineering at the University of Miami. It serves as one of the best mechanical engineering schools in Florida. It is one of the best engineering schools in Florida because it consists of five different departments, all of which are fully equipped and offer students ample facilities to conduct their research under the guidance of experienced faculty and staff.

The engineering school offers bachelors of Science degrees in architectural engineering, aerospace engineering, biomedical engineering, computer engineering, civil engineering, mechanical engineering and more. Speaking of the Department of Mechanical and Aerospace Engineering, it offers masters, bachelors and doctoral degrees. If you choose to go with a bachelor’s degree, you will get to study a number of courses in different areas, including environmental engineering, energy engineering, automotive engineering, and more. Moreover, you can stick with a five-year M.S. degree in Mechanical Engineering.

The availability of different research facilities and a number of laboratories also makes it one of the finest schools for engineering in Florida. Among many others, you will find controls laboratory, internal combustion laboratory, fluids and energy sciences laboratory, solar energy laboratory, and measurements laboratory.
